Regulatory Clarity: A Foundation for Growth
The SEC's no-action letter on September 30, 2025 explicitly permitted registered investment advisers and broker-dealers to custody XRP, addressing a lingering legal ambiguity. This development has enabled institutions to integrate XRP into their portfolios without regulatory risk, with custodians like Coinbase and BitGo now offering compliant storage solutions. Ripple's acquisitions of Metaco and Standard Custody, as reported by Cryptopolitan, have further solidified its position as a one-stop infrastructure provider for institutional-grade custody, bridging traditional finance and blockchain.
Institutional Infrastructure: Compliance and Scalability
The XRP Ledger (XRPL) has evolved into a robust settlement layer, supported by compliance tools like Credentials (KYC attestations), Deep Freeze (sanction-compliant account freezing), and Simulate (risk-free transaction testing). These features enable regulated decentralized exchanges (DEXs) and permissioned trading venues, aligning XRPL with institutional-grade standards. The launch of an EVM-compatible sidechain in mid-2025 catalyzed integration with Ethereum's DeFi ecosystem, attracting over 1,400 smart contracts and $120 million in total value locked (TVL) within a week.
Partnerships and Real-World Utility
Ripple's On-Demand Liquidity (ODL) service processed $1.3 trillion in Q2 2025, demonstrating XRP's practicality for cross-border payments. Strategic alliances with SBI Holdings, Santander, and Tranglo have cemented XRP's role in global remittances, while Ripple USD (RLUSD) offers a compliance-ready stablecoin for asset management. The integration of XRPL with SWIFT via Thunes connects XRP to 11,000 global banks, enhancing liquidity access and institutional adoption.
Future Outlook: Tokenization and Protocol-Level Innovation
Ripple's 2025 roadmap emphasizes infrastructure development, including a native lending protocol in XRPL Version 3.0.0, which will enable pooled lending and underwritten credit at the protocol level. This, combined with Automated Market Makers (AMMs) and asset tokenization tools, according to Elevenews, positions XRP as a foundational asset for tokenized finance. With Boston Consulting Group projecting $18.9 trillion in tokenized real-world assets by 2033, XRP's role as a settlement and collateral asset could expand exponentially.
